JOYS AND WONDERS OF MISSIONARY FORMATION // Aleksandra Rogulska // SERVE Summer 2026 Magazine
Last March, I came all the way from Ireland to Big Woods for a Discernment Week to take a closer look at a missionary call with Family Missions Company. Honestly, I had no idea that one year later I’d be sitting here reminiscing about six incredible months of formation.
As I write this, my heart is just full! I am grateful for our formation team, my roommates, the other Intakers, and the whole Big Woods community.
“We give thanks to thee, O God; we give thanks; we call on thy name and recount thy wondrous deeds” (Psalm 75:1). There are so many blessings and little miracles to recount. Let me pull back the curtain a bit and share about my life during Intake.
// The chapel—the heart of it all //
Life here revolves around five big “stones”: Prayer, Scripture, Sacraments, Community Life, and Mission. We pray together, we pray alone, and from day one, the chapel has been my favorite place.
The chapel smells of wood and is big enough to gather the whole community for Mass and worship. Behind the tabernacle and crucifix, there are four windows. Every time I look at them, I’m reminded of the call to bring the Gospel to the four corners of the world, in Jesus’ words, “Go therefore and make disciples of all nations” (Mark 16:15).
It blesses me to watch the seasons change through those big windows. Sitting there in prayer, I’d see tall treetops swaying, fresh green leaves shimmering in the sunlight, gently moving in the breeze. It often feels like creation itself is joining in the prayer. It’s a quiet, exquisite reminder of God’s glory and the beauty of His creation.
Fridays in the chapel are special. The whole community, including families, staff, singles, and Intakers, gathers for praise and worship. We adore the Lord, thank Him for the week, and share powerful glory stories and testimonies. Even if I walk in feeling heavy, I can’t help but leave lighter, sometimes even dancing. “Praise Him with timbrel and dance,” right? (Psalm 150:4)...
